Abstract
In a synchronous semiconductor memory device in which contents of an internal operation is designated by commands applied in synchronization with a clock signal, operations of decoding read, write and precharge commands different from an active command for activating the internal operation are enabled only when the active command is active. Even if a command such as read command other than the active command is applied during an inactive state of internal circuits, other command decoder cannot perform the decoding, so that unnecessary circuit operation can be prevented.
